آموزش ترید با استفاده از هوش مصنوعی
چگونه با کمک الگوریتمهای هوشمند، معاملات دقیقتر و کمریسکتری انجام دهیم؟

هوش مصنوعی (AI) طی سالهای اخیر به یکی از تاثیرگذارترین فناوریها در صنعت مالی تبدیل شده است. از تشخیص الگوهای قیمتی گرفته تا تحلیل احساسات بازار، هوش مصنوعی توانسته فرآیند تصمیمگیری در ترید را به شکلی انقلابی تغییر دهد. این مقاله با هدف آموزش گامبهگام نحوه استفاده از هوش مصنوعی در معاملات ارز دیجیتال، فارکس و بورس نگارش شده است.
هوش مصنوعی در ترید چیست؟
هوش مصنوعی مجموعهای از الگوریتمهای خودآموز است که با تجزیهوتحلیل حجم وسیعی از دادهها، قادر به تشخیص الگوهای پنهان و ارائه پیشبینیهایی درباره روند آینده بازار است. برخلاف روشهای سنتی که به تحلیل دستی و دانش انسانی متکی هستند، AI میتواند در زمان کوتاه دادههایی بسیار بزرگ را پردازش کرده و پیشنهادات معاملاتی هوشمندانهای ارائه دهد. این سیستمها نه تنها تحلیل تکنیکال را بهبود میدهند، بلکه با بررسی دادههای بنیادی و حتی احساسات اجتماعی (مثل پستهای توییتر و اخبار فوری) میتوانند تصویری جامع از بازار ایجاد کنند.
مزایای استفاده از هوش مصنوعی در ترید
افزایش دقت تحلیل: الگوریتمهای هوش مصنوعی با تحلیل دادههای تاریخی و زنده، الگوهایی را شناسایی میکنند که ممکن است برای تحلیلگر انسانی قابل مشاهده نباشد. این قابلیت باعث کاهش خطاهای انسانی و تصمیمگیریهای دقیقتر میشود.
پیشبینی سریعتر حرکات بازار: هوش مصنوعی به دلیل توانایی در پردازش همزمان هزاران داده، میتواند در زمان بسیار کوتاهی حرکات احتمالی بازار را پیشبینی کند. در بازارهایی مانند کریپتو که نوسانات بالا دارند، این سرعت اهمیت زیادی دارد.
خنثی کردن احساسات در معاملات: یکی از چالشهای بزرگ تریدرها، ورود احساسات (مثل ترس، طمع یا شک) در فرآیند تصمیمگیری است. مدلهای هوش مصنوعی کاملاً منطقی و بر پایه داده کار میکنند و این ضعف انسانی را جبران میکنند.
اجرای خودکار معاملات (Auto Trading): بسیاری از سیستمهای AI میتوانند به APIهای صرافیها متصل شوند و معاملات را بهطور خودکار و بدون دخالت انسان انجام دهند. این قابلیت برای تریدرهایی که وقت پایش لحظهای بازار را ندارند، بسیار مفید است.
تحلیل چندبُعدی بازار: AI نهتنها قیمت و حجم را بررسی میکند، بلکه میتواند تحلیل فاندامنتال، اخبار، ترندهای اجتماعی و حتی نمودارهای چند بازار را با هم ترکیب کرده و تصمیمات جامعتری بگیرد.
تکنولوژیهای اصلی مورد استفاده در ترید با هوش مصنوعی
یادگیری ماشین (Machine Learning): در این تکنولوژی، مدلها با استفاده از دادههای گذشته آموزش میبینند تا بتوانند روندهای آینده را پیشبینی کنند. مثلاً یک مدل میتواند با بررسی رفتار قیمت بیتکوین در واکنش به اخبار خاص، رفتار احتمالی آینده را پیشبینی کند.
شبکههای عصبی مصنوعی (ANN): این شبکهها از مغز انسان الهام گرفتهاند و بهخوبی میتوانند روابط پیچیده بین فاکتورهای مختلف بازار را درک کنند. مدلهایی مانند LSTM برای پیشبینی سریهای زمانی در بازار بسیار کاربردی هستند.
یادگیری عمیق (Deep Learning): لایههای متعدد شبکه عصبی میتوانند درک عمیقتری از دادهها ایجاد کنند. Deep Learning مخصوصاً در ترکیب دادههای مختلف (قیمت، متن اخبار، نمودارها) توانایی بالایی دارد.
پردازش زبان طبیعی (NLP): این فناوری به مدلها اجازه میدهد تا دادههای متنی مانند اخبار، نظرات کاربران در شبکههای اجتماعی، پستهای انجمنها و مقالات تحلیلی را بررسی کرده و احساسات بازار را تشخیص دهند.
الگوریتمهای ژنتیکی (Genetic Algorithms): این الگوریتمها با الهام از طبیعت و فرایند تکامل، استراتژیهای معاملاتی را بهصورت پویا بهینهسازی میکنند. اگر یک استراتژی بهخوبی عمل نکند، این الگوریتمها نسخهای بهتر ایجاد میکنند.

مراحل اجرای ترید با هوش مصنوعی
مرحله ۱: جمعآوری دادهها
اولین گام، جمعآوری دقیق دادههای بازار است. این شامل دادههای تاریخی قیمت، حجم معاملات، نوسانات، شاخصها، اخبار اقتصادی، توییتها و دادههای زنجیرهای (on-chain) است. کیفیت این دادهها نقش کلیدی در دقت مدل دارد.
مرحله ۲: پیشپردازش دادهها
دادههای خام معمولاً شامل نویز و مقادیر ناقص هستند. پیشپردازش شامل پاکسازی دادهها، نرمالسازی، حذف مقادیر پرت و دستهبندی دادهها است. این مرحله پایهای برای ساخت مدل دقیق است.
مرحله ۳: انتخاب مدل مناسب
با توجه به نوع دارایی و هدف معاملاتی (پیشبینی، تشخیص روند، تحلیل احساسات)، مدل مناسب انتخاب میشود. مثلاً برای تشخیص روند صعودی یا نزولی، مدل طبقهبندی (Classification) مفید است. برای پیشبینی عددی قیمت، مدل رگرسیون کاربرد دارد.
مرحله ۴: آموزش مدل
در این مرحله، مدل روی دادههای آموزشی تمرین میکند. مدلهای خوب باید به اندازهای یاد بگیرند که بتوانند روی دادههای جدید نیز عملکرد خوبی داشته باشند.
مرحله ۵: اعتبارسنجی مدل
با استفاده از دادههای آزمون (Test)، عملکرد مدل بررسی میشود. معیارهایی مثل دقت (Accuracy)، میانگین خطا (MSE) و نسبت سود به زیان بررسی میشود تا مطمئن شویم مدل بیشبرازش (Overfitting) نکرده است.
مرحله ۶: استفاده در معاملات واقعی
مدل آمادهشده به نرمافزار ترید متصل میشود تا سیگنالهای خرید و فروش ارائه دهد یا در صورت تمایل، بهصورت خودکار معامله انجام دهد.
ابزارها و پلتفرمهای کاربردی برای ترید AI
MetaTrader + Python: ترکیب متاتریدر و زبان پایتون به معاملهگران اجازه میدهد تا الگوریتمهای AI را روی بازار فارکس پیادهسازی کنند.
TradingView + Pine Script: مناسب برای تریدرهایی که به دنبال طراحی و بکتست استراتژیهای معاملاتی نیمهخودکار هستند.
Google Colab و Jupyter: محیطهایی رایگان برای نوشتن و اجرای کدهای پایتون، آموزش مدلهای AI و اتصال به دادههای زنده.
TensorFlow و PyTorch: دو فریمورک بسیار قدرتمند یادگیری ماشین برای ساخت مدلهای سفارشی با امکانات کامل یادگیری عمیق.
Numerai: پروژهای مبتنی بر بلاکچین که به کاربران امکان میدهد مدلهای معاملاتی خود را طراحی کرده و بر اساس عملکردشان پاداش دریافت کنند.
Kaggle: یک پلتفرم رقابتی برای مدلسازی داده که میتوانید پروژههای تمرینی زیادی درباره ترید با هوش مصنوعی پیدا کنید.
نکات مهم برای موفقیت در ترید با AI
- همیشه با سرمایه کم و در حساب دمو شروع کنید.
- از دادههای باکیفیت استفاده کنید. دادههای اشتباه، مدل را به مسیر نادرست هدایت میکنند.
- مدام مدل خود را بازبینی و بهروزرسانی کنید. بازار پویا است و الگوها تغییر میکنند.
- از مدلهای ساده شروع کنید و بهمرور آن را پیچیدهتر کنید.
- مدیریت ریسک را فراموش نکنید. حتی هوشمندترین الگوریتمها هم گاهی اشتباه میکنند.
چالشها و محدودیتهای ترید با AI
- نیاز به دانش فنی بالا در برنامهنویسی، ریاضیات و آمار
- هزینه سختافزارهای مناسب برای آموزش مدلهای سنگین
- پیچیدگی در تفسیر خروجیهای برخی مدلهای AI (مثل شبکههای عصبی)
- ریسکهای ناشی از باگهای کدنویسی یا اتصال نادرست به API صرافیها
سخن پایانی
در دنیای پیچیده و پرنوسان بازارهای مالی، استفاده از هوش مصنوعی به عنوان ابزاری هوشمند و کارآمد، فرصتهای بینظیری برای تریدرها ایجاد کرده است. هوش مصنوعی نه تنها به تحلیل دقیقتر و پیشبینی بهتر روندها کمک میکند، بلکه با کاهش دخالت احساسات انسانی، مدیریت ریسک را بهبود میبخشد و امکان اجرای خودکار معاملات را فراهم میسازد. با این حال، موفقیت در استفاده از این فناوری مستلزم دانش کافی، انتخاب ابزارهای مناسب و بهروزرسانی مداوم است. بنابراین، ترکیب دانش انسانی با توانمندیهای هوش مصنوعی بهترین راه برای بهرهبرداری کامل از این انقلاب تکنولوژیک در دنیای ترید است. مسیر پیش رو چالشبرانگیز اما پر از فرصت است؛ پس با یادگیری و تمرین مستمر، میتوانید از این فناوری پیشرفته به نفع خود بهرهمند شوید و در بازارهای مالی با اطمینان بیشتری حرکت کنید.
سوالات متداول
خیر، AI میتواند ابزار قدرتمندی برای کمک به تصمیمگیری باشد، اما به تنهایی جایگزین تحلیل انسانی نمیشود. در شرایط خاص، تحلیل انسانی همچنان ارزشمند است.
پایتون رایجترین و سادهترین زبان برای شروع است؛ زیرا کتابخانههای قدرتمندی مانند Pandas، TensorFlow و Scikit-Learn را ارائه میدهد.
بله، اگر به درستی آموزش داده شوند و دادههای باکیفیت استفاده شود، میتوانند دقت بالایی داشته باشند. با این حال، هیچ مدلی صددرصدی نیست.
برخی پلتفرمها مثل Tradestation یا Numerai رابطهای گرافیکی و مدلهای آماده دارند، اما برای تنظیم دقیقتر، آشنایی اولیه با کدنویسی بسیار مفید است.
بله، بسیاری از پروژهها و مدلها مخصوص بازار ارزهای دیجیتال طراحی شدهاند و دادههای آن نیز بهراحتی در دسترس است.





